In terms of photography, you will find
PhotoPass Photographers near the France Pavilion from time to time. Commonly, there will be a photographer on the bridge leading from the UK Pavilion towards France, near the exit to the International Gateway. The issue is that there are not published times to be able to guarantee you they would be there for you at a certain time. You can use the map feature of the My Disney Experience Mobile App to select PhotoPass Photographers and the map will show you where all the photographers are in the park at that moment. If you kept an eye on that as you were in the park, as soon as you saw one in France, you could head that way!
While you couldn’t arrange for a personal photographer that day in advance, there is an amazing photo experience you could do another day. Capture Your Moment is a new PhotoPass experience available at
Magic Kingdom and
Disney’s Animal Kingdom Theme Park. You may still find availability, especially at Animal Kingdom. You get a private PhotoPass session for 20 minutes in the theme park! You could always book one after your anniversary, and let your bride know about the planned experience on the anniversary, so she would have the ability to doll up the way she preferred for the photo experience itself.
